Laura Ingraham hosted Senator Pat Toomey of Pennsylvania.
Toomey said that the major economic problem is spending and that the Democrats will continue to spend, regardless. He feels that the debt ceiling is the lever that the GOP can use to pressure Obama and said the downgrading of the US's credit is already happening. He said there should be priorities set that would be covered if there is a government shutdown. Ingraham quoted Newt Gingrich said there are two other measures - sequestration and other bills. He said Obama won't buy into the sequestration but that other spending bills threats would be effective.
